Description
The Boosey Woodwind and Brass Method answers the new and changing demands in teaching: it helps make individual and group teaching easier, more integrated and more effective. It provides everything you need for teaching music through the instrument. Its unique approach develops general musical skills through a programme of quality solo and ensemble music, with additional activities and an audio CD including listening activities. Because the method is based on a clear curriculum, it provides an easy-to-use system for teaching and all the flexible resources you need for every situation, whether individual, group or mixed instrument teaching. This series provides a complete instrumental curriculum whilst developing technique and musicianship.
